Komischer Eintrag in "shipping_class" der Tabelle "orders"!

Thema wurde von Manni_HB, 8. Januar 2014 erstellt.

  1. Manni_HB

    Manni_HB G-WARD 2012/13/14/15

    Registriert seit:
    26. April 2011
    Beiträge:
    9.098
    Danke erhalten:
    1.540
    Danke vergeben:
    909
    Ort:
    Bremen
    Hat das einen tieferen Sinn, dass die Einträge dort in diesem Format sind:
    "free_free", "flat_flat", .... usw.
     
  2. Avenger

    Avenger G-WARD 2012/13/14/15

    Registriert seit:
    26. April 2011
    Beiträge:
    4.771
    Danke erhalten:
    1.478
    Danke vergeben:
    89
    Ja.

    Das ist die Nomenklatur der Zahlarten.

    Vor dem "_" steht der Modul-Name, danach die Methode (manche Module haben mehrere Methoden...).
     
  3. Manni_HB

    Manni_HB G-WARD 2012/13/14/15

    Registriert seit:
    26. April 2011
    Beiträge:
    9.098
    Danke erhalten:
    1.540
    Danke vergeben:
    909
    Ort:
    Bremen
    Aha .. da muss es aber noch eine Zusatzformel geben, denn aus "freeamount" wird "free_free"! :confused:
    Nur ersten linken 4 Zeichen .... ?
     
  4. Anonymous

    Anonymous Erfahrener Benutzer
    Mitarbeiter

    Registriert seit:
    22. Juni 2011
    Beiträge:
    4.760
    Danke erhalten:
    1.749
    Danke vergeben:
    137
    Moin,

    „freeamount“ und „free_free“ sind zwei verschiedene Sachen. Die Kennung „freeamount“ gehört zum entsprechenden Versandkostenmodul. Das braucht man aber eigentlich nur, wenn man dem Kunden die Wahl lassen will zwischen einer versandkostenfreien Normallieferung und kostenpflichtigen alternativen. Ansonsten stellt man die Versandkostenfreigrenze im Zusammenfassungsmodul (!) für die Versandkosten ein, und wenn diese Grenze greift, wird „free_free“ verwendet. Daher ist „free_free“ so eine Art Pseudo-Versandkostenmodul, das nur in Form der Freigrenzenbehandlung in ot_shipping existiert.